The roleIn a nutshell this role would suit someone who holds an unforgiving bar for excellence who feels personal accountability for the execution of the sales motion.
Youll drive GTM strategy and enablement for a global sales organisation with a strong team across our US and EMEA offices. Leonard Maassen on AI use cases across GTM Caldwell Harden who focuses on our North American expansion Chris Davis on GTM systems and Constantin Clement on wider GTM projects.
This is a role about the motion itself: how Vertice pitches positions negotiates and closes and what the team needs to do all of that better. The reporting engine behind the sales org is already in a good place so the leverage sits in the craft rather than in Rev Ops. The work is global and youll spend most of your time in the London HQ.
Youllfocus on three things in your first twelve months:
#01. Raise the ceiling & the floor
Understand what it takes to win then embed the standard throughout the sales motion across the team. There is no prescribed way to do this.
#02. Selling a broad product portfolio
Vertice is selling a portfolio of products. The best reps already excel at selling the full portfolio because they earn more from it. Your job is to accelerate that momentum and to do it again for whatever comes next.
#03. Programmes for scale
There is huge headroom across newer channels which need GTM programmes designed shipped and measured alongside sharpening the ICP and pushing AI use cases into a fast-growing sales org.
Youll report to Constantin Clement who owns GTM Strategy & Ops Business Development Solutions Deals Strategy and Special Projects with Roy. Both he and Roy recognise that more attention to GTM Strategy & Ops will yield far more juice from the squeeze.
For the right person this is a rare chance to shape how a genuinely excellent sales organisation operates at the point where it is scaling channels geographies and products at once with the CEO close enough to the work to back what you build.
